Understanding Commercial Water Heater Timers

Commercial water heater timers play a crucial role in optimizing energy efficiency and ensuring optimal hot water supply in various business settings. Understanding these timing systems is essential for facility managers and building owners to make informed decisions regarding water heating operations. The primary function of a water heater timer, often referred to as a delay timer, is to control the temperature and availability of hot water, thereby reducing energy consumption.
These timers work by allowing you to set specific times for the water heater to activate, heat the water, and maintain the desired temperature. This functionality is particularly valuable in commercial spaces where hot water demand fluctuates throughout the day. For instance, a restaurant with peak meal service hours in the evening can program the timer to increase heating during those periods, ensuring a consistent hot water supply without constant operation. Water heater delay timer settings can be fine-tuned to match the building’s usage patterns, offering significant energy savings. Regularly reviewing and adjusting these settings is an essential practice to maintain efficiency.
When considering replacement, it’s worth noting that modern water heater timers offer advanced features compared to older models. Newer versions often include digital displays, customizable temperature settings, and programmable cycles, allowing for greater control and precision. A water heater thermostat comparison between traditional analog timers and contemporary digital counterparts reveals improved accuracy and ease of use. For example, digital timers can be programmed to lower the temperature during non-peak hours, reducing energy waste. According to industry data, efficient water heating systems, including advanced timers, can lead to savings of up to 15% on energy bills. Timers should be replaced when they become unreliable, exhibit increased energy usage, or don’t align with the facility’s hot water demand patterns, typically every 3-5 years.
Selecting the Right Timer for Your System

Selecting the appropriate water heater timer is a crucial step in ensuring your commercial system operates efficiently and effectively. The right timer can optimize energy usage, prevent unnecessary heating, and extend the lifespan of your heater. When choosing, consider factors such as heating capacity, operational patterns, and environmental conditions specific to your establishment. For instance, a high-volume restaurant with peak heating demands during lunchtime will require a timer that accommodates these fluctuations, potentially differing from a low-traffic office building.
A common misconception is that all water heater timers are created equal. In reality, they vary in terms of programming capabilities, accuracy, and energy-saving features. For gas water heaters, opt for timers equipped with digital controls and automatic shut-off mechanisms to prevent gas leaks—a service a professional like those offering gas line repair in Knoxville can attest to. These advanced models allow precise temperature settings and customizable schedules, ensuring your heater only operates when needed. Moreover, some timers offer remote monitoring and control via smartphone apps, providing convenience and peace of mind, even if you’re away from the premises.
Properly setting your water heater timer is equally vital. Start by assessing your establishment’s usage patterns: when hot water demand peaks and how long it remains high. Program the timer accordingly, adjusting temperature settings for economy and comfort. For instance, during off-peak hours, reduce the temperature to save energy while still maintaining a safe level for use. Implementing and Optimizing Water Heater Timing

Implementing and optimizing water heater timing systems is a crucial aspect of efficient plumbing management, especially for commercial spaces. This device allows you to control when hot water is available, ensuring optimal temperature settings without unnecessary energy wastage. For instance, setting timers to lower temperatures during off-peak hours can significantly reduce heating costs. According to recent studies, this strategy has shown a 10-20% decrease in energy consumption, translating to considerable savings for commercial properties.
Regularly replacing your water heater timer is essential for maintaining efficiency and safety. How often you need to do this depends on several factors, including the model age, usage patterns, and environmental conditions. As a general guideline, plumbing experts in Pittsburgh recommend considering a replacement every 3-5 years. Older timers may become less accurate, leading to inefficient heating cycles. Moreover, advanced timers with digital controls offer more precise programming options, allowing for better temperature regulation and energy savings.
To get the most out of your water heater timer, it’s important to set specific schedules tailored to your commercial space’s needs. For example, a busy restaurant may require hot water availability throughout the day, while an office building can program lower temperatures during lunch breaks and after business hours. The key is to strike a balance between providing ample hot water when needed and preventing energy over-consumption.
